“Not luxurious, but pleasant”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ed December 30, 2012

This motel definitely stands out from the other motel properties on this road, for being clearly very clean and well-maintained. We arrived late on a Saturday evening and received an upstairs room. The room was large, with a nice TV and very good Internet connection. As expected, the bathroom facilities are very basic (one sink, shower/tub combo, toilet) but they are clean. It's nice to have a refrigerator and microwave in the room, though we did not use either for this one-night stay. We did take advantage of the washer and dryer, having been on the road for eight days at that point. We did not try the breakfast, having eaten late the night before and not being hungry, but it was a clean, pleasant breakfast room. The owner said she was there 24/7 and bless her heart, I think she really is--I hope she gets some rest sometimes! Overall, the place is a good value, with the only real drawback being the road noise.

“The best Motel!”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ed December 7, 2012

We stayed at the Sandia Peak Motel for 1 night during a roadtrip. The location was great for visiting Old Town and the other sights. The exterior was very clean and immaculate and this gave a great first impression. The owner was very friendly and nothing was too much trouble. We stayed in a hot tub room which was beautiful. It was very spacious and was very clean with lovely decor. The added touches such as flowers and pictures made it feel like home. The hot tub was a lovely way to relax and unwind after a busy day sightseeing. The king sized bed was comfortable and there was a flat screen TV with all the channels. There was a lovely little indoor pool with plenty of extra towels provided. The breakfast area was spacious and very clean and immaculate. Again, ornaments and pictures gave the room a homely feel. The breakfast selection was great with plenty of fresh fruit and yoghurts provided (the one chain motel we stayed in during the trip did not provide these). The Sandia Peak is one of the best motels we have stayed in and we would definitely recommend it, as it is a step above the usual chain motels. We were sorry to leave, and would defintely stay again.
